Biggest Mall In Delhi Ncr | Epicah Mall

Welcome to Epicah Mall, the biggest mall in Delhi NCR, where shopping meets entertainment. With an extensive selection of top brands, fine dining, and world-class entertainment options, we
offer a unique experience for visitors of all ages. Whether you're here for fashion, food, or fun, Epicah Mall is your one-stop destination for everything exciting! Visit us today! https://www.epicah.in/shopdetails-173-Lifestyle

image